Q: Is 104,737,709 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 104,737,709 is a composite number.

Why is 104,737,709 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 104,737,709 can be evenly divided by 1 19 71 1,349 77,641 1,475,179 5,512,511 and 104,737,709, with no remainder.

Since 104,737,709 cannot be divided by just 1 and 104,737,709, it is a composite number.
